										<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Shahid Smriti Van has received national recognition for its ecological impact during the National Environmental Conference at IIT Bombay. This urban ecological restoration project significantly reduces air pollution in Surat, Gujarat.</p>
<p>The initiative aims to combat rising respiratory problems and asthma prevalence linked to pollution exposure. Viral Desai described it as truly serving as the &#8216;green lungs&#8217; for the industrial belt of Surat.</p>
<p>Shahid Smriti Van covers an area of <strong>19,000 square feet</strong>, planted using the Miyawaki method. The project was developed from a former green waste dumping site at Udhna, which was once neglected and lifeless.</p>
